Derby Library to host discussion about romantic novel

DERBY - The Derby Public Library will hold its next Lunchtime Book Discussion at
12:30 p.m. Feb. 25.

The selected title is The Rosie Project, a laugh-out loud debut novel by Graeme Simsion.

Don Tillman, a professor of genetics, sets up a project
designed to find him the perfect wife, starting with a 16-page questionnaire. 
The he meets Rosie, who is everything he is not looking for, and who is looking for her biological father.  
An unlikely relationship develops, proving that despite the best scientific efforts, you don't find love, love finds you.
